Tại sao cần cài đặt panel trên server riêng?
Khi quản lý website, database hay các dịch vụ trực tuyến, việc sử dụng panel điều khiển (control panel) là giải pháp phổ biến giúp đơn giản hóa công việc quản trị. Tuy nhiên, nếu bạn đang sở hữu một server riêng, việc cài đặt panel không chỉ mang lại sự tiện lợi mà còn giúp tối ưu hiệu năng và tăng cường bảo mật.
Panel trên server riêng cho phép bạn kiểm soát hoàn toàn hệ thống, từ cấu hình mạng, quản lý người dùng đến giám sát tài nguyên. Điều này đặc biệt quan trọng với các doanh nghiệp hoặc cá nhân có nhu cầu cao về bảo mật và tùy biến.
Lựa chọn panel phù hợp
Trước khi cài đặt, bạn cần chọn panel phù hợp với nhu cầu và trình độ kỹ thuật của mình. Một số panel phổ biến hiện nay bao gồm:
- cPanel: Giao diện thân thiện, hỗ trợ nhiều tính năng, nhưng thường yêu cầu bản quyền. - Plesk: Hỗ trợ tốt cho cả Linux và Windows, tích hợp nhiều công cụ bảo mật. - DirectAdmin: Nhẹ nhàng, dễ cài đặt, phù hợp với server có cấu hình vừa phải. - Webmin: Hoàn toàn miễn phí, mã nguồn mở, cho phép tùy biến sâu.
Mỗi panel có ưu nhược điểm riêng, vì vậy hãy cân nhắc kỹ trước khi quyết định.
Chuẩn bị server và môi trường
Để đảm bảo quá trình cài đặt diễn ra suôn sẻ, bạn cần chuẩn bị:
- Hệ điều hành: Hầu hết panel hoạt động tốt trên các bản phân phối Linux ổn định như CentOS, Ubuntu hoặc Debian. - Phân quyền user: Tạo user riêng biệt cho từng dịch vụ, tránh sử dụng quyền root cho các tác vụ thường ngày. - Cập nhật hệ thống: Luôn cập nhật các gói phần mềm mới nhất để vá lỗi bảo mật. - Cấu hình firewall: Mở các port cần thiết (ví dụ: 2082 cho cPanel, 8443 cho Plesk) và chặn các port không sử dụng.
Quảng cáo
300x250 In-Content Advertisement
Các bước cài đặt panel an toàn
Bước 1: Backup dữ liệu
Trước khi bắt đầu, hãy backup toàn bộ dữ liệu quan trọng. Việc này giúp bạn phục hồi nhanh chóng nếu có sự cố xảy ra.Bước 2: Tải và cài đặt panel
Tùy theo panel bạn chọn, hãy làm theo hướng dẫn chính thức từ nhà phát triển. Ví dụ, với DirectAdmin, bạn có thể tải script cài đặt và chạy lệnh:wget https://www.directadmin.com/setup.sh
sh setup.sh
Bước 3: Cấu hình bảo mật cơ bản
- Thay đổi port mặc định: Tránh sử dụng port mặc định, thay vào đó chọn port ngẫu nhiên và khó đoán. - Sử dụng SSL/TLS: Cài đặt chứng chỉ SSL để mã hóa dữ liệu truyền tải. - Cấu hình firewall: Sử dụng iptables hoặc ufw để kiểm soát truy cập. - Tạo user admin mạnh: Mật khẩu dài, phức tạp, kết hợp chữ hoa, chữ thường, số và ký tự đặc biệt.Bước 4: Kiểm tra và tối ưu
Sau khi cài đặt, hãy kiểm tra lại toàn bộ cấu hình, đảm bảo các dịch vụ hoạt động ổn định. Tối ưu hiệu năng bằng cách điều chỉnh thông số phù hợp với tài nguyên server.Các biện pháp bảo mật nâng cao
Để bảo vệ server và dữ liệu tốt hơn, bạn nên áp dụng thêm các biện pháp sau:
- Cập nhật thường xuyên: Cả hệ điều hành lẫn panel đều cần được cập nhật định kỳ. - Sử dụng 2FA: Kích hoạt xác thực hai yếu tố cho tài khoản admin. - Giám sát log: Thường xuyên kiểm tra log hệ thống để phát hiện sớm các dấu hiệu bất thường. - Backup tự động: Thiết lập lịch backup tự động và lưu trữ ở vị trí an toàn. - Chặn IP độc hại: Sử dụng Fail2ban hoặc tương tự để chặn các IP thực hiện hành vi tấn công.
Kết luận
Cài đặt panel trên server riêng không chỉ giúp bạn quản lý hệ thống hiệu quả hơn mà còn tăng cường khả năng bảo mật và tùy biến. Tuy nhiên, để đạt được điều này, bạn cần chuẩn bị kỹ lưỡng, lựa chọn panel phù hợp và luôn tuân thủ các nguyên tắc bảo mật cơ bản.
Hãy nhớ rằng, bảo mật là một quá trình liên tục, không phải một lần cài đặt xong là xong. Với sự cẩn trọng và kiến thức đúng đắn, bạn hoàn toàn có thể xây dựng một môi trường server an toàn và hiệu quả cho riêng mình.